Ticket: FL-EXPORT-RETRY. Customers on Quillbox report stuck exports after timeout. Retry button does nothing — job stays in "pending" forever. Workaround: ask user to duplicate the report and export fresh. Fix shipped behind the retry_v2 flag; support can enable per-account. Do not enable for Hartwell Mutual until their migration completes. Affected builds trace to the token below.

session token of kahog-bahif = htk9_f63daec35

Step 6 — Sign and promote the Plottica autocomplete widget.

Build the widget bundle from the release branch. Run the suggestion-latency smoke test against the staging geodata index; abort if p95 exceeds budget. Confirm the widget degrades cleanly when the index is unreachable. Tag the bundle with the release version. Sign the bundle before upload — unsigned bundles are rejected by the CDN publisher. Verification happens automatically at edge. Sign with the following deploy key.

release key, kagag-taweg: bky4_VgyJ

## Further reading

Quick recap for the sync: the Perchline schema was hammering the orders table once per line item — classic N+1. We fixed it with a batched dataloader in the Gravett resolver layer; p95 dropped ~60%. If you want the gory details, benchmarks, and the pattern to copy, see the internal page below.

runbook for yahop-hawif: https://confluence.zemvarlabs.internal/pages/pages/browse/c89f8afc

## Environment Variables — Order Cutoff

Crumbline enforces a daily order cutoff so the Millbrook bakery kitchen can lock its prep list. The cutoff is controlled by `CRUMBLINE_CUTOFF_HOUR` (24-hour local time, default 14) and `CRUMBLINE_GRACE_MINUTES` (default 10). Release managers: these must match across the web tier and the worker tier, or late orders will be accepted by one and rejected by the other. After setting both, the scheduler's signing secret goes on the next line:

sealed setting: LEDGER_TOKEN20=6148d35bbb480b0ab79e

FAQ: What happens if the Quillrose broker upgrade fails mid-migration?

New team members often ask this. The Quillrose upgrade tool snapshots all queue metadata before touching partitions, so a failed run can be rolled back cleanly. Messages in flight are parked in a holdover exchange and replayed afterward. If the rollback utility prompts for authorization, it expects the recovery passphrase, which appears immediately below this entry.

unlock words, bawef-kahap: sorax-sorir-quenys-aldok